PL And PN Are Bringing Big Names To Their Final Events

Wait 5 sec.

Malta’s election campaign is getting a full festival-style makeover, with both major political parties preparing large-scale entertainment-driven events ahead of the general election.The Labour Party has already confirmed that its upcoming mass meeting at the Victor Tedesco Stadium this Sunday will feature international music acts Fragma, La Bouche and Christina Novelli.Speaking during the party’s Isma’ Dean podcast, PL CEO Leonid McKay described the event as a concert-style experience blending political speeches with live entertainment and large-scale production.Meanwhile, the Nationalist Party is also preparing its own large event in Sliema ahead of election day.Lovin Malta has received information from party insiders claiming the PN’s final event on 28 May at Luxol is being rebranded as a “Mass Festival” rather than a traditional political mass meeting.Sources also told Lovin Malta that the party is teasing a major international performer, with insiders describing the mystery guest as one of the world’s current top five DJs who regularly headlines some of the globe’s biggest music festivals.The event is expected to take place just two days before Malta heads to the polls on 30 May.Which event sounds bigger to you?•
